Specify Trap Settings for Events


Simple Network Management Protocol (SNMP) traps that are too large may be dropped en route by the network. You can limit the length of messages in all SNMP traps generated by the translator by using the Settings dialog box. You can also use the throttle settings to prevent SNMP traps from flooding your network.

  1. In the Event to Trap Translator window, click Settings.
  2. Complete the settings in the Settings dialog box.
  3. Click OK.
